This article was first published in the Syracuse Law Review, 56 Syracuse L. Rev. 989 (2006). The following article summarizes significant case law and legislative developments affecting New York real property law during the second half of 2004 and the first half of 2005. As with previous versions of this summary, this article is not meant to be an encyclopedic treatment of all relevant legal developments in this area, but rather, should be viewed as a synopsis of those cases and legislative developments during the Survey year, which, in this author’s opinion, New York real property practitioners are likely to encounter in everyday practice. |
